Transponder Chip Damage
When you insert your Audi Key into the ignition, it sends a signal to the transponder inside. This chip receives this signal, reads it, and responds with a unique number that is linked to your car's engine. This is one of the ways the anti-theft device in your car works to deter thieves from taking your vehicle.
Transponder chips can be damaged, even though they have decreased auto theft. This occurs when the internal components of the key are affected by moisture or mechanical shock. The chip may be damaged if exposed to magnets or too excessive cold or heat. It may even cease to function completely if dropped on an examination surface or submerged in water.
A defective chip could cause the key to not start your vehicle or stop the engine from turning on when you're using an incompatible key. This type of problem often occurs when you've got a spare key that doesn't have the same transponder chip as the original one.
You may have a key that does not have the same chip number as your car. To fix this, you will be required to visit the local dealership or locksmith. They can read the frequency of your car and make a new key for you that can function properly with the engine.
